Incident Tracker is an effective incident management software that enables organizations to monitor, manage, and resolve incidents efficiently. With its user-friendly interface, teams can quickly log incidents, assign tasks, and track resolutions in real time. Sofvie is a comprehensive risk management software designed to help organizations identify, assess, and mitigate risks across their operations. This platform provides tools for creating risk registers, conducting assessments, and tracking risk mitigation efforts.
